Is there any function in Matlab Simulink to generate burst error
noise or do I have to implement them myself?
I want to simulate the result when I perform interleaving algorithms. But AWGN in Simulink cannot generate burst errors so I cannot test the effective of interleaving. Anyone can help me?

I don'y know if there is a built-in function in some Matlab toolbox, but you can construct it.
A burst error channel can be well modelled by a two- state Markov chain:
State 1 is of random errors: low error probability, low transition probability to state 2
State 2 is of burst errors: high error probability, moderate transition probability to state 1
